| # |
| # CMakeLists.txt for openwsman/tests/client |
| # |
| |
| ENABLE_TESTING() |
| |
| include_directories(${CMAKE_SOURCE_DIR}/include ${CMAKE_SOURCE_DIR} ${CMAKE_CURRENT_BINARY_DIR} ) |
| |
| SET( TEST_LIBS wsman wsman_client ${LIBXML2_LIBRARIES} ${CURL_LIBRARIES} "pthread") |
| |
| SET( xml1_SOURCES xml1.c ) |
| SET( xml2_SOURCES xml2.c ) |
| SET( xml3_SOURCES xml3.c ) |
| SET( xml4_SOURCES xml4.c ) |
| |
| ADD_EXECUTABLE( xml1 ${xml1_SOURCES} ) |
| ADD_EXECUTABLE( xml2 ${xml2_SOURCES} ) |
| ADD_EXECUTABLE( xml3 ${xml3_SOURCES} ) |
| ADD_EXECUTABLE( xml4 ${xml4_SOURCES} ) |
| |
| TARGET_LINK_LIBRARIES( xml1 ${TEST_LIBS} ) |
| TARGET_LINK_LIBRARIES( xml2 ${TEST_LIBS} ) |
| TARGET_LINK_LIBRARIES( xml3 ${TEST_LIBS} ) |
| TARGET_LINK_LIBRARIES( xml4 ${TEST_LIBS} ) |
| |
| ADD_TEST( xml1 xml1 ${CMAKE_CURRENT_SOURCE_DIR}/cim_computersystem_01.xml ) |
| ADD_TEST( xml2 xml2 ) |
| ADD_TEST( xml3 xml3 ) |
| ADD_TEST( xml4 xml4 ${CMAKE_CURRENT_SOURCE_DIR}/cim_computersystem_02.xml ) |